class Client(NetNode):
def __init__(self,filename,treeFile=""):
print(datetime.now(), "initializing...")
super().__init__(filename,treeFile)
## Asks server for node hashes to determine which are to be transferred.
#
# Uses a binary HashTree, where item at k is hash of items at 2k+1, 2k+2.
#
# Requests nodes in order of a batch DFS. Needs stack of size O(treeDepth*batchSize). Nodes in each tree level are accessed in order.
def negotiate(self):
localTree=self._tree
blocksToTransfer=[]
nodeStack=collections.deque([0]) # root
# initialize session
jsonData={"command":"init", "blockSize":localTree.BLOCK_SIZE, "blockCount":localTree.leafCount, "version":conf.version}
self._outcoming.writeMsg(jsonData)
jsonData,binData=self._incoming.readMsg()
assert jsonData["command"]=="ack"
# determine which blocks to send
print(datetime.now(), "negotiating:")
progress=Progress(localTree.leafCount)
while len(nodeStack)>0:
indices=[]
for i in range(conf.batchSize):
indices.append(nodeStack.pop())
if len(nodeStack)==0: break
self._outcoming.writeMsg({"command":"req", "index":indices, "dataType":"hash"})
jsonData,binData=self._incoming.readMsg()
assert jsonData["index"]==indices
assert jsonData["dataType"]=="hash"
stats.logExchangedNode(len(indices))
frontier=[]
for (j,i) in enumerate(indices):
(j1,j2)=[HashTree.HASH_LEN*ji for ji in (j,j+1)]
if localTree.store[i]!=binData[j1:j2]:
# ie. 0-6 nodes, 7-14 leaves. 2*6+2<15
if 2*i+2<len(localTree.store): # inner node
frontier.append(2*i+1)
frontier.append(2*i+2)
else:
blocksToTransfer.append(i-localTree.leafStart) # leaf
progress.p(i-localTree.leafStart)
nodeStack.extend(reversed(frontier))
progress.done()
size=stats.formatBytes(len(blocksToTransfer)*self._tree.BLOCK_SIZE)
print(datetime.now(), "{0} to transfer".format(size))
return blocksToTransfer
def sendData(self,blocksToTransfer):
log.info(blocksToTransfer)
dataFile=open(self._filename, mode="rb")
i1=-1
print(datetime.now(), "sending data:")
progress=Progress(len(blocksToTransfer))
for (k,i2) in enumerate(blocksToTransfer):
jsonData={"command":"send", "index":i2, "dataType":"data"}
if i1+1!=i2:
dataFile.seek(i2*HashTree.BLOCK_SIZE)
binData=dataFile.read(HashTree.BLOCK_SIZE)
log.info("block #{0}: {1}...{2}".format(i2,binData[:5],binData[-5:]))
self._outcoming.writeMsg(jsonData,binData)
stats.logTransferredBlock()
jsonData,binData=self._incoming.readMsg()
assert jsonData["command"]=="ack" and jsonData["index"]==i2, jsonData
i1=i2
progress.p(k)
progress.done()
self._outcoming.writeMsg({"command":"end"})
log.info("closing session...")
dataFile.close()
def pullData(self,blocksToTransfer):
log.info(blocksToTransfer)
dataFile=open(self._filename, mode="rb+")
i1=-1
print(datetime.now(), "receiving data:")
progress=Progress(len(blocksToTransfer))
for (k,i2) in enumerate(blocksToTransfer):
self._outcoming.writeMsg({"command":"req", "index":i2, "dataType":"data"})
jsonData,binData=self._incoming.readMsg()
assert jsonData["command"]=="send" and jsonData["index"]==i2 and jsonData["dataType"]=="data", jsonData
if i1+1!=i2:
dataFile.seek(i2*HashTree.BLOCK_SIZE)
dataFile.write(binData)
if self._treeFile:
self._newLeaves[i2+self._tree.leafStart]=hashBlock(binData)
log.info("block #{0}: {1}...{2}".format(i2,binData[:5],binData[-5:]))
stats.logTransferredBlock()
i1=i2
progress.p(k)
progress.done()
self._outcoming.writeMsg({"command":"end"})
log.info("closing session...")
dataFile.close()
if self._treeFile:
self._updateTree()
